The Highest Earning Player in Major League Baseball: Who Holds the Crown?
When it comes to the highest paid contracts in Major League Baseball, there are a few names that stand out from the rest. These players have not only shown their worth on the field, but have also secured multi-year deals that will set them up for life. The top four longest contracts in baseball history are held by Julio Rodríguez, Fernando Tatis Jr., Manny Machado, and Rafael Devers.
Julio Rodríguez, a center fielder for the Mariners, signed a 13-year contract worth $210 million that will keep him with the team until 2035. Meanwhile, Fernando Tatis Jr., a shortstop for the Padres, secured a 14-year contract worth a whopping $340 million that will keep him with the team until 2034.
Another Padres player, third baseman Manny Machado, signed an 11-year contract worth $350 million that will keep him with the team until 2033. Lastly, Rafael Devers, a third baseman for the Red Sox, signed an 11-year contract worth $331 million that will keep him with the team until 2033 as well.
These contracts not only ensure long-term stability for the players, but also show just how valuable they are to their respective teams. It’s clear that these players have earned their spots among the highest paid in the league, and their performances on the field will continue to prove their worth.

Discovering the First Baseball Player to Earn a Million Dollars.
Nolan Ryan, a former MLB pitcher, was the first baseball player to earn a million-dollar contract. This historic moment took place back in 1979, when Ryan signed a four-year deal with the Houston Astros for $4.5 million. This was a significant event in baseball history, as it marked the first time a player had ever earned a million-dollar salary.
At the time, Ryan was already a well-established player in the league, having played for over a decade with the New York Mets, the California Angels, and the Astros. He was known for his exceptional pitching abilities, which earned him a spot in the Baseball Hall of Fame in 1999.
Ryan’s landmark contract paved the way for other players to earn higher salaries in the following years. Today, it’s not uncommon for star players to earn tens of millions of dollars per year in salaries and endorsements. However, Nolan Ryan will always be remembered as the first baseball player to reach the million-dollar milestone, a feat that forever changed the landscape of the sport.

The Current Top Earner in Professional Baseball: Who Holds the Title for Highest Paid Player?
In Major League Baseball, the players with the highest salaries are always a topic of interest. As of the 2023 MLB season, the title of the highest-paid baseball player is shared by Max Scherzer and Justin Verlander, both starting pitchers for the New York Mets. These two athletes each have an annual salary of $43.33 million, which places them at the very top of the salary ranks in the league. It’s worth noting that Scherzer and Verlander are both accomplished players, with numerous accolades and achievements under their belts. Scherzer, for instance, is a three-time Cy Young Award winner, while Verlander is a two-time winner of the same award. Their high salaries are a reflection of their skills and experience, as well as their value to their team. It remains to be seen if any other player will surpass their annual salary in the near future, but for now, Scherzer and Verlander hold the title of the highest-paid baseball players in the MLB.
The Top Earner in Baseball Contracts: Who Holds the Richest Deal?
Baseball players are some of the highest-paid athletes in the world. Their contracts are worth millions of dollars, and some of them have even set records with their deals. One such record is held by Mike Trout, who signed the largest contract in MLB history, worth a staggering $426.5 million over 12 years with the Angels in 2019. This deal not only made him the highest-paid player in baseball but also the highest-paid athlete in any sport at the time.
Trout is widely regarded as one of the best players in baseball, with numerous accolades and awards to his name. He has won the American League MVP award three times, and has been named to the All-Star team every year since 2012. His skills on the field, combined with his marketability off the field, have made him a valuable asset for the Angels, who were willing to pay top dollar to keep him on their team for the foreseeable future.
Trout’s contract has set a new standard for baseball contracts, and it remains to be seen if any player will be able to surpass it in the coming years. Nonetheless, it is a clear indication of the immense value that top-tier baseball players bring to their teams, and the lengths that teams are willing to go to secure their talent. For now, Trout can enjoy his status as the highest-paid player in the game, and fans can look forward to watching him continue to dominate on the field for years to come.
